    Groundhog Day: The Musical

    Groundhog Day: The Musical
    Book by Danny Rubin
    Music and Lyrics by Tim Minchin
    Published by MTI
    Director: Jonah G. Hill
    Music Director: Stephanie Phillips

    Phil Connors, a seasoned big-city weatherman, is frustrated to be to reporting the annual Groundhog Day Ceremony in small town Punxsutawney, PA. His arrogance and cynicism are in direct opposition to the cheery townsfolk, who are ready for their favorite Groundhog to not see his shadow and welcome an early spring. After disdainfully covering the rodent's negative forecast, he awakens the next day only to discover it's February 2 once more. Will Phil accept that he is doomed to repeat the same day over and over again? Or will he find the courage to change himself and his fate?

    Warnings: Some adult language, death, gunshots, smoke effects, flashing lights, Suicidal Ideation.
